Search intent essentially defines what a user aims to accomplish when typing a query into a search engine. Recognizing whether a user is seeking information, looking to make a purchase, or trying to navigate to a specific website guides how you optimize your content. Misinterpreting intent can lead to irrelevant traffic, poor engagement, and ultimately, wasted marketing resources.
For example, if your website is optimized for informational searches but most of your traffic stems from transactional queries, your conversions will likely suffer. Therefore, identifying and aligning with current search intent is critical for seo success.
Search intent is fluid, affected by seasonal trends, emerging topics, technological changes, and shifts in consumer behavior. Traditional keyword analysis tools often fall short—they provide snapshots but lack the capability to detect real-time or subtle shifts. This creates a gap where marketers might miss early signals of changing user behavior, missing opportunities or risking their current strategies becoming irrelevant.
Consider the rise of AI-generated content and voice search; these technological shifts alter how users formulate queries, often making intent harder to interpret with static tools. A dynamic, intelligent system is needed to keep pace with this fast-moving environment.
AI-powered systems analyze vast amounts of data—from search queries, user engagement metrics, social signals, to content performance—to reveal patterns that indicate changes in user intent. Through natural language processing (NLP), machine learning algorithms categorize searches into different intent types and detect anomalies or emerging trends.

Let’s examine a few real-world scenarios where AI-driven detection of intent shifts directly impacted SEO success:
An online makeup retailer noticed a sudden spike in searches for "eco-friendly packaging" and "sustainable beauty". AI detected this trend early, enabling the marketing team to ramp up blog content and product pages focusing on sustainability. As a result, organic traffic increased by 35% within a month, and sales related to eco-friendly products soared.
A tech review website used AI tools to identify an uptick in voice search queries like "best noise-canceling headphones for travel". They optimized their content around conversational keywords, leading to featured snippets and improved rankings. This proactive shift significantly boosted their visibility and user engagement.
